Figure 3 The expression of cytokines and surface markers in macrophages incubated with BGC and Cu-BGC. The expression of proinflammatory cytokines, IL-1β (A), IL-6 (B) and anti-inflammatory cytokine, IL-4 (C) of macrophages at day 3. The expression of M1 phenotype surface markers, CD86 (D), CCR7 (E), and M2 phenotype surface marker, Arg-1 (F) of macrophages at day 3. The relative gene amount of the CTR group was set as 1. * p<0.05, ** p<0.01, *** p<0.001, n=3.
